Mansfield, OH 44902 Frost Dates
Mansfield, OH: when does the frost end?
Around 04/26 is the usual last spring frost, about 241 days away. Fall's first freeze usually shows up around 10/22, roughly 177 days after the last spring frost.
The USDA Plant Hardiness Zone Map puts Mansfield in Zone 6a (-10 to -5°F average annual minimum); frost dates are NOAA's 1991-2020 station normal, not this year's forecast.

The actual range around Mansfield's last frost
04/26 is the middle of 30 years of NOAA records, not a promise. Getting tender plants in by 04/14 carries real risk, frost has hit that late in about 9 of 10 years here. Wait until 05/12 and only about 1 year in 10 sees frost after that.
